Lotus gets a new boss – former Citroen Peugeot President Jean-Marc Gales

Fri, 02 May 2014

Jean-Marc Gales left) new Lotus CEO with Aslam Farikullah Following the debacle of Dany Bahar’s grandiose plans to turn Lotus in to a cross between Aston Martin and Ferrari, owners DRB-HICOM/Proton have been busy trying to get ship Lotus back on an even keel. That started with the appointment of engineer Aslam Farikullah as chief operating officer at Lotus when Bahar got his marching orders, and he’s been busy for the last two years bolting Lotus back together, cutting costs, improving quality and increasing sales. Now, it looks like Lotus are readying themselves for the next stage of their recovery – which will include new models – as former PSA president Jean-Marc Gales is appointed as Lotus CEO to work with Aslam Farikullah.

Zagato TZ3 Stradale: Alfa curves meet America muscle

Thu, 28 Apr 2011

The beautiful Alfa Zagato TZ3 Stradale There’s been a lot going on to celebrate the centenary of Alfa Romeo, not least the cars created to pay tribute to a marque that still oozes petrol from every pore. January 2011 saw the Alfa Romeo Pininfarina Concept at Geneva Motor Show, April saw the Alfa Romeo TZ3 Corsa début at Villa D’Este and Christmas had us expecting a Zagato TZ4 Stradale after Zagato’s Christmas card seemed to show what we thought could be an Alfa Romeo Zagato TZ4 all wrapped up in a bow. Now, four months on, Zagato has taken the bow of the Christmas present and presented us with the Zagato TZ3 Stradale, beautiful Alfa curves and based on a … Viper.

General Motors designs windshield to see what the eye might miss

Wed, 17 Mar 2010

General Motors is developing a windshield display system designed to outline the edges of roads in fog and highlight a deer before it crosses into traffic. The system works by collecting information through vehicle sensors and cameras and projecting laser-generated images onto the windshield. It can also highlight road signs and tell drivers when construction is coming or when a desired exit is approaching.
